Night Vision System, Calibrating, AUDI Q7
Special tools and workshop equipment required
- Vehicle Diagnostic Tester
- Wheel Alignment Computer
- Calibration Tool - Linear Laser: VAS6350/3A (can be used from the Calibration Tool: VAS6350 )
- Setting Device - Basic Set: VAS6430/1 or Setting Device - Basic Set: VAS6430/1A
- Night Vision Calibration Tool: VAS6430/6
- Adapter VAS6430/9 : VAS6430/9 , only for surface mounted hoist with a dimension greater than 300 mm.
- If the vehicle has an adaptive cruise control and night vision system, then the night vision system must be adjusted/calibrated first and after that can the adaptive cruise control be adjusted.
- Check the DTC memory and correct any malfunctions before beginning the calibration.
- If the : VAS6430/3 is located on the calibration beam of the : VAS6430/1A or : VAS6430 , it must be removed.
-- Check if the Night Vision System Camera -R212- fits correctly in the bracket and the viewing range for the camera is not blocked.
-- Make sure the protective window on the Night Vision System Camera -R212- is not chipped. Replace it if necessary. Refer to NIGHT VISION SYSTEM CAMERA -R212-, REMOVING AND INSTALLING .
-- Check of the visible area of the Driver Assistance Systems Front Camera -R242- is free.
-- "Activate wheel change mode" on equipment versions with air suspension. Refer to Owner's Manual or "Standard Vehicle Height, Initiating and Locking". Refer to STANDARD VEHICLE HEIGHT, INITIATING AND LOCKING .
There Are Two Choices for Calibrating/Adjusting:
The "Quick Access"
This procedure should be selected for the following activities if only the calibration/adjustment will be performed.
- "No or incorrect basic setting/adaptation" is stored actively in the DTC memory
- The camera was removed or replaced
- The bumper or the radiator grille was removed or replaced
The "Complete Alignment"
This procedure should be selected for the following activities if a calibration and a wheel alignment will be performed.
- Adjustments were made to the rear axle
- The suspension system on the vehicle was altered
- Both procedures can be selected in the wheel alignment computer of the respective manufacturer. The respective procedure is performed automatically. It is only necessary to select the appropriate program for the procedure that will be performed.

Calibrating with or Without a Previous Axle Alignment
-- Connect the Vehicle Diagnostic Tester to the vehicle. (Guide the diagnostic cable through the door window.)
-- Place the : VAS6430/6 centered on the calibration beam from the : VAS6430/1A .
-- The opening -arrows- must surround the nut and bolt -A- when the : VAS6430/6 is pushed onto the calibration beam.
-- Fold up the right and left bracket -A-.
-- Tighten the right and left clamping screw -1- hand-tight.
-- Place the : VAS6430/1A with the : VAS6430/6 in front of the vehicle.
-- Position the : VAS6430/6 in distance -A- to the night vision camera.
- Distance -A- = 120 cm ± 2.5 cm, measured between the : VAS6430/6 and the lens on the Night Vision System Camera -R212-.
-- Attach the measuring sensor for the front wheels to the calibration beam.
- For the following work steps, the hoist must be in the lowest position -A-.
-- Place the : VAS6350/3A -arrow- in the guide of the : VAS6430/6 and tighten.
-- Switch on the : VAS6350/3 . A laser beam is beamed on the vehicle.
-- Turn the lever on the back of the calibration board to align the laser beam so that it is in the center of the camera lens in the horizontal position.
The specified height is now reached and the : VAS6350/3A can be switched off.
-- Level the bubble level -A- using the adjusting screw -1-.
The bubble level adjustment -A- serves to balance the ground conditions.
-- Move the : VAS6430 sideways -arrow B- until the display on the alignment computer is within the tolerance range.
-- Secure the : VAS6430 by tightening the bolts -2- and -3- slightly. (This prevents the : VAS6430 from rolling away).
-- Turn the precision adjustment screw -1- on the calibration beam until the display on the alignment computer is located within the tolerance range.
-- Level the bubble level -A- using the adjusting screw -1-.
-- Balance the bubble level -B- using the adjusting screw -2-.
-- Turn the : VAS6350/3 back on and check the specified height and correct if necessary. A laser beam is beamed on the vehicle.
-- Turn the lever on the back of the calibration board to align the laser beam so that it is in the center of the camera lens in the horizontal position.
The specified height is now reached and the : VAS6350/3A can be switched off.
-- Connect the connector -A- for the : VAS6430/6 to the power supply.
-- Turn on the switch -B- for the : VAS6430/6 .
TIP:
After switching on the : VAS6430/6 an inner initialization takes place. Both LEDs -C- blink at the same time and an acoustic tone will sound if the initialization is successful and was performed without any faults. Then the : VAS6430/6 is in the ready mode. The green LED will blink slowly.
-- Check the bubble level and correct the adjustment if necessary.
-- Push the button -A- to activate the heating function.
An acoustic signal will sound when the heating function is activated. The heat-up phase has begun.
As soon as the specified temperature is reached, the green LED will stay on.
The heating elements switch off automatically after 20 minutes. An acoustic signal will sound approximately 1 minute before the heating elements switch off automatically.
Press the button -A- at any time to reset the timer back to 20 minutes. An short acoustic signal confirms that it has be reset.
Perform Any Subsequent Work Using The Vehicle Diagnostic Tester.
-- Connect the Vehicle Diagnostic Tester.
-- Switch the ignition on.
-- Select and start the Diagnostic operating mode.
-- Select the Test plan tab.
-- Select the Select individual test button and select the following tree structure consecutively:
- Body
- Electrical system
- 01 - OBD-capable systems
- 84 - Night Vision System Control Module
- 84 - Night Vision System Control Module Functions
- 84 - Control Module, Calibrating
-- Start the selected program and follow the instructions on the Vehicle Diagnostic Tester display.
Turn the adjusting screw with a Phillips screwdriver to mechanically adjust the Night Vision System Camera -R212- around its roller axle.
-- Insert the Phillips screwdriver -arrow- and make the adjustment according to the specification using the Vehicle Diagnostic Tester.
- Make sure there is no one or nothing between the Night Vision System Camera -R212- and the : VAS6430/6 while making the adjustment.
Adjusting the pitch-yaw angle of the Night Vision System Camera -R212- takes place completely electronically via the Vehicle Diagnostic Tester.
